How do you cite a book in the American Journal of Physiology - Gastrointestinal and Liver Physiology referencing style? (2022 Guide)
Are you writing a research paper and want to include the works you found in a book? Here’s a simple guide to do it in American Journal of Physiology - Gastrointestinal and Liver Physiology:Here’s an example book citation in American Journal of Physiology - Gastrointestinal and Liver Physiology using placeholders:
1.
Last Name FN. Title. Edition. City: Publisher, 2000.
.American Journal of Physiology - Gastrointestinal and Liver Physiology citation:
1.
Angelou M. I Know Why the Caged Bird Sings. 1st ed. New York: Random House, 1969.
.How to reference a journal article in the American Journal of Physiology - Gastrointestinal and Liver Physiology citation style?
How do you cite scientific papers in American Journal of Physiology - Gastrointestinal and Liver Physiology format?
To write a research paper, you need to incorporate sources. This means that you have to know how to format the sources in your academic paper. To cite someone else’s paper in American Journal of Physiology - Gastrointestinal and Liver Physiology in your research, follow these simple steps.Here’s a American Journal of Physiology - Gastrointestinal and Liver Physiology journal citation example using placeholders:
1.
Author1 LastnameAF, Author3 LastnameAF. Title. Container Volume: pages Used, 2000.
.1.
Petit C, Sieffermann J. Testing consumer preferences for iced-coffee: Does the drinking environment have any influence?. 18: 161-172, 2007.
